The internet suggested that e1000e is the driver for this Ethernet I219-LM controller. If I run lsmod grep e1000e this shows no results. I can load the driver with modprobe e1000e after which it shows up in lsmod, but the Network Settings GUI does not allow me to select a wired connection. I also do not see any errors in dmesg grep e1000e; only the copyright notice.
